Job Description

The Priest Chaplain is an ordained Roman Catholic priest granted faculties by the local Bishop. As an integral part of the Spiritual Care Services Department, ministers to the religious, spiritual, and emotional needs of patients, families and caregivers; administers sacramental ministry to Catholic patients and their families, and provides Eucharistic Liturgy for patients, families, caregivers and visitors.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Provides Catholic ritual and sacraments, including but not limited to: Ensuring the appropriate and designated functioning of the chapel and sacred space for liturgy, worship, service, ceremony, and celebration. Celebrates Mass in the hospital chapel as directed or arranges for other clergy to provide mass/services if unable to do so. In cooperation with the members of the Spiritual Care team, provides paraliturgical services including blessings, prayer services, and seasonal celebrations. Prepares homilies based on Lectionary readings and is mindful of the needs of patients, families, and caregivers (i.e. utilize Ordo, abide by local Archdiocesan liturgical guidelines and calendar.) Works with volunteers to provide the Sacrament of the Eucharist. Administers the Sacrament of Anointing of the Sick in the hospital and documents in the patient’s chart. Responds to needs of patients, families, caregivers and visitors for Sacrament of Reconciliation (upon request). Fosters Catholic spirituality opportunities for caregivers, (e.g., spirituality, rituals, advance directives) as needed. As appropriate to the care-site, and as may be necessary in Canon Law, maintains Sacramental Registry for baptisms and for any other sacraments validly celebrated on the hospital campus, such as confirmation in danger of death, first Eucharist and marriage. Tracks and records data of sacraments provided on regular basis (weekly, monthly, annually). Develops, implements, and documents spiritual assessment, interventions, and outcomes and participates as a member of interdisciplinary teams to provide whole person care. Participates in multidisciplinary patient rounds, care conferences, ethics consultations and ethics triage call as directed by care site. Responds to crisis situations (e.g. resuscitations, trauma, rapid response, death, BEST and Security alerts, etc.) to provide spiritual care and support, including pager coverage to meet the required hours of the care-site. Responds to referrals to visit patients and/or their families from all and no religious background, and initiates pastoral visits, as appropriate. Explicit knowledge of and support for the Ethical and Religious Directives for Catholic Health Services (6th ed, USCCB), and educates care-site patients, families, caregivers and visitors as applicable.
